摘要
以油菜小孢子培养得到的单倍体植株的离体组织作实验材料,诱导愈伤组织,获得生长良好的愈伤组织经不同剂量的60Co-γ射线辐射以后,部分分化成苗,对成苗单株进行AFLP分析,检测其诱变效应。结果表明茎段在附加有0.5mg/L2,4-D和2mg/L6-BA的MS培养基上能诱导出生长良好的愈伤组织;用3000~4000R辐射剂量对愈伤组织进行处理较为适宜;分子标记检测结果显示单倍体基因组在诱变过程中发生了不定向变异。
With the treatment of different doses of^(60)Co-γ irradiation on the callus in good state induced from the isolated tissue of the haploid Brassica napus plantlets, the irradiation effect was detected by the AFLP(Amplified Fragment-Length Polymorphism)markers on the plantlets from the irradiational callus. The results showed that the callus from the stem would grow well on the MS media with 0.5mg/L 2,4-D and 2mg/L 6-BA, the best dose of irradiation was ranged from 3 000 to 4 000 roentgen and there were undirectional variation occured in the callus during the γ-ray irradiation.
